Could Exercise Help Prevent Eye Damage?

In a world dominated by screens and digital devices, our eyes are subjected to unprecedented strain. The burning question on many minds is, "Could Exercise Help Prevent Eye Damage?" The answer lies in understanding the intricate connection between physical activity and eye health.
Importance of Eye Health
- Impact of Modern Lifestyle on Eyes
Our modern lifestyle has revolutionized the way we live, but it hasn't been kind to our eyes. Prolonged exposure to screens, be it from smartphones or computers, has become inevitable, leading to increased eye fatigue and strain.
- The Role of Exercise in Eye Health
Exercise emerges as a beacon of hope in this scenario. Regular physical activity has been linked to numerous health benefits, and its positive impact on eye health is gaining recognition.
Understanding Eye Damage
- Common Causes of Eye Damage
Before delving into the potential benefits of exercise, it's crucial to understand the common causes of eye damage. Factors like prolonged screen time, inadequate rest, and exposure to environmental pollutants can contribute to eye-related ...
... issues.
- Long-Term Effects of Neglecting Eye Care
Neglecting eye care can result in long-term consequences such as myopia, astigmatism, and even age-related conditions like macular degeneration. The importance of proactive eye care cannot be overstated.
Benefits of Exercise for Eyes
- Improved Blood Circulation
Exercise, especially cardiovascular activities, enhances blood circulation throughout the body, including the eyes. Improved blood flow means better delivery of oxygen and essential nutrients to ocular tissues.
- Reduced Risk of Age-Related Conditions
As we age, the risk of conditions like macular degeneration and cataracts increases. Engaging in regular exercise has been shown to mitigate this risk, promoting long-term eye health.
- Enhanced Oxygen Supply to Eyes
The eyes thrive on oxygen. Exercise promotes efficient oxygen supply, ensuring that ocular tissues receive the necessary oxygen levels to function optimally.
Types of Exercises for Eye Health
- Eye Exercises
Specific exercises targeting eye muscles can alleviate strain and enhance flexibility. From eye rolls to focusing exercises, incorporating these into your routine can contribute to overall eye well-being.
- General Physical Activities
Beyond specific eye exercises, general physical activities like walking, jogging, or cycling can indirectly benefit eye health by improving overall circulation.
Incorporating Exercise into Daily Routine
- Simple Exercises for Eye Health
Integrating eye exercises into your daily routine doesn't have to be complicated. Simple practices like the 20-20-20 rule (looking 20 feet away for 20 seconds every 20 minutes) can work wonders.
- Tips for Balancing Screen Time
While exercise is beneficial, striking a balance is key. Managing screen time, taking regular breaks, and adopting ergonomic workstations are essential components of holistic eye care.

FAQs
• Can Exercise Improve Vision? Regular exercise can contribute to improved blood circulation and overall health, which may positively impact vision.
• How Often Should I Exercise for Eye Health? Consistency is key.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week.
• Are There Exercises to Reduce Eye Strain? Yes, simple eye exercises and the 20-20-20 rule can help alleviate eye strain.
• Can Diet Affect Eye Health? Absolutely. A nutrient-rich diet with antioxidants supports overall eye health.
• Is Yoga Beneficial for Eye Health? Yes, certain yoga poses and techniques can enhance eye flexibility and reduce strain.
• Any Precautions for Exercising Eyes? Consult with an eye care professional before starting any specific eye exercises, especially if you have pre-existing conditions.
